When Should You Replace Your Spark Plugs On Your Subaru Vehicle ?



Your vehicle runs on many electrical components, and the spark plugs have the important job of sparking electricity to start the engine. As with all other vehicle parts, your spark plugs will not last forever and will start to wear down over time. When the spark plugs are very worn down, you will notice a lack in overall engine performance.


When it comes to your Subaru, keeping it running at its best is critical to protect your investment and to have a reliable car on the road. After years of driving your Subaru, you may find that the spark plugs need to be replaced.

Your spark plugs may need to be replaced if you notice one or more of the following symptoms:

  • Check engine light has turned on

  • Trouble starting your vehicle

  • Lowered fuel efficiency

  • Engine runs rough

  • Lack in acceleration

  • You've reached the mileage that your manufacturer recommends for a spark plug replacement
